The Sittingbourne School

The Sittingbourne School (formerly Sittingbourne Community College) is a secondary school and sixth form with academy status located in Sittingbourne, Kent, with around 1100 students. This school specializes in performing and creative arts, sports and engineering.[2] [3]

The school is part of the Swale Academies Trust which also includes Westlands Nursery, Westlands Primary School, Regis Manor Primary School, South Borough Primary School, Beaver Green Primary School, Westlands School and Meopham School.[4]
